Chemical Properties of Bleach and Insecticidal Action
Bleach, typically sodium hypochlorite (often labeled as household bleach), functions primarily through oxidation. When diluted in water, it releases chlorine-based compounds that break down organic matter by attacking proteins, lipids, and nucleic acids—effectively disrupting the cellular structure of microorganisms and insects. This oxidative mechanism can destroy flea eggs, larvae, and adult fleas on direct contact._Notably, sodium hypochlorite is highly effective as a disinfectant and antimicrobial agent, but its efficacy against insects varies significantly based on concentration, exposure time, and flea life stage.
Experts point out that while bleach’s chemical aggressiveness supports desiccation and internal disruption, its performance against stratified flea populations is limited.Flea eggs are encased in protective coatings, and larvae often hide in carpets, upholstery, or soil—surfaces bleach struggles to penetrate deeply. Lifecycle Vulnerabilities: Why Bleach Falls Short Against Fleas
Fleas undergo complete metamorphosis: egg → larva → pupa → adult.Each stage presents distinct challenges.
- Eggs: Protected within home environments, resistant to surface sprays.
- Larvae: Live in dark, isolated zones like carpet fibers; these micro-environments shield them from most liquid treatments.
- Pupae: Encased in resilient cocoons, they resist both chemicals and mechanical disruption.
“At best, bleach kills fleas on contact,” says pest control technician Mark Reynolds. “It does not prevent re-infestation or target flea development in hidden habitats.” Chemical safety data adds another layer: household bleach’s strong chlorine release can degrade fabric dyes and weaken delicate materials. Long-term exposure risks respiratory irritation in sensitive individuals and environmental harm if improperly drained.
Safe and Effective Alternatives: Beyond Bleach for Flea Control
Given bleach’s limitations, professionals advocate integrated pest management strategies combining targeted chemical tools with environmental hygiene.Top recommendations include:
- Veterinary Flea Treatments: Topical spot-on medications (e.g., selamectin), oral tablets (e.g., nitenpyram), or collars offer persistent protection by disrupting flea nervous systems.
